Barcelona linked with Leeds United teenager Elliot Kebbie

Barcelona linked with Leeds United teenager Elliot Kebbie

Multiple British media outlets are reporting that Barça are on the verge of securing the services of 16 year old Elliot Kebbie.  A statement on Leeds’ club website indicate that they would be compensated for the loss if the player continues on in Spain, but a club spokesperson said there are no hard feelings.  ”This is an amicable parting of the ways and there is no issue with Barcelona over this,” he said.  Barça are said to have become interested in the player following a recent work out at La Masia.

While not especially well known, Kebbie has also been linked with Manchester United of late, and is turning down a scholarship offer from Leeds to continue on at Elland Road.  Kebbie has shown athleticism away from the pitch as well, winning a national sprint title in England with a time just over 11 seconds in the 100 metres.  He received a call up to England’s U-16 squad at only 14 years of age.

Kebbie has shown comfort both in the midfield and right back.
